Description
Three-stepped, platform topped octagonal base surmounted by a square to octagonal transition plinth, square-footed octagonal sectioned tapering shaft, boss & terminal-armed cross. Inscriptions on four side faces of plinth. Raised figure of the Crucifixion on front of cross & the Virgin & child on the rear side. The whole memorial is surrounded by a narrow border garden, enclosed within a metal post & chain fence.
Inscription
Plinth : TO THE GALLANT DEAD / DEATH IS SWALLOWED UP IN VICTORY / (NAMES) (Exact location of inscription unknown)
